The Business – Finance Diploma at Sheridan College equips students with essential financial knowledge, investment strategies, and risk management skills. This program prepares graduates for careers in accounting, financial analysis, banking, and investment management. Students develop expertise in financial planning, auditing, and market research, enhancing their ability to make informed financial decisions. With industry-relevant training, this diploma provides a strong foundation for career growth in Canada’s dynamic financial sector or further academic pursuits in finance and business.
